Caesars Entertainment completes sale of William Hill non-US assets

1 July 2022

(PRESS RELEASE) -- Caesars Entertainment, Inc. announced the closing of the sale of the non-U.S. assets of William Hill to 888 Holdings Plc. After the repayment of debt and other working capital adjustments, Caesars received net proceeds of $730 million. Caesars intends to use the net proceeds to reduce outstanding indebtedness.

Deutsche Bank and Linklaters LLP represented Caesars on the transaction.
